Shooting in Southwest Houston: Monday's Show (September 26, 2016)

Houston police investigate a mass shooting in southwest Houston on Sept. 26, 2016. (Photo: Al Ortiz, Houston Public Media)

At least nine people were injured this morning in southwest Houston, when a shooter opened fire along Law Street near the corner of Weslayan and Bissonnet. Police reported the suspect was shot and killed by officers.

The people who were shot were transported to area hospitals.

On this edition of Houston Matters, we learn the latest, and discuss the implications of today’s incident on perceptions about “safe” neighborhoods in Houston. We also discuss how social media is increasingly being used to update us on developments in such “breaking news” situations. And we explore potential political repercussions of recent violence here and elsewhere in the U.S. in the hours before one of the most highly anticipated presidential debates in years.
